0
点赞
收藏
分享

微信扫一扫

[oeasy]python0027_整合程序_延迟输出时间_整合两个py程序

整合程序

回忆上次内容

  • 通过搜索发现
  • time中有函数可以延迟
  • ​time.sleep(1)​
  • 还可以让程序无限循环
  • ​while True:​
  • 现在需要两个程序的整合
  • 循环延迟输出
  • 时间输出

[oeasy]python0027_整合程序_延迟输出时间_整合两个py程序_文件名

  • 怎么办?🤔

整合基础

  • 一定要自己整合啊

[oeasy]python0027_整合程序_延迟输出时间_整合两个py程序_文件名_02

  • 生命在于瞎折腾!💪

进行整合

[oeasy]python0027_整合程序_延迟输出时间_整合两个py程序_文件名_03

  • 思路就是
  • 循环作为整体框架结构
  • 循环的内容是输出时间

import time
while True:
print(time.asctime())
time.sleep(1)

运行结果

  • 成功是成功了
  • 但是根本停不下来 😅

[oeasy]python0027_整合程序_延迟输出时间_整合两个py程序_python_04

  • 用ctrl+c停下来
  • 我们从 vim 里跳出来回到 shell
  • 再试着运行一下

在终端运行

#使用python3 执行 sleep.py
python3 sleep.py

  • 这样也是能成功运行的
  • 但是我想直接运行
  • 只输入文件名(./sleep.py)
  • 不输入python3
  • 就运行
  • 可能吗?

总结

  • 我们把两个程序整合起来了
  • 可以持续输出当前时间
  • 每秒都更新

[oeasy]python0027_整合程序_延迟输出时间_整合两个py程序_github_05

  • 但是我想在 shell 里面
  • 只输入文件名(./sleep.py)
  • 就不断输出时间
  • 可能吗?🤔
  • 我们下次再说!👋
  • 蓝桥->​​https://www.lanqiao.cn/courses/3584​​
  • github->​​https://github.com/overmind1980/oeasy-python-tutorial​​
  • gitee->​​https://gitee.com/overmind1980/oeasypython​​
  • 视频->​​https://www.bilibili.com/video/BV1CU4y1Z7gQ​​ 作者:oeasy
举报

相关推荐

0 条评论